Community honours Unilorin Dean of Education

Date: 2018-09-03

The Dean, Faculty of Education, University of Ilorin, Prof. (Mrs) Medinat Folorunsho Salman, has been described as a hard-working teacher, refined personality and a celebrated administrator who deserves to be emulated as the nation matches on in her pursuit of true greatness.

This observation was made by a Judge of the Kwara State High Court, Ilorin, Justice Halima Ayodele Saleeman, last Thursday while speaking at a programme organised by an Ilorin-based socio-cultural organisation, the "Pakata Patriots", in honour of the don.

Justice Saleeman, who was the Lady Chairman at the programme, agreed with the organisers of the event that the Professor of Mathematics Education is a dedicated educationist, an exemplary academic and a shining model of a determined lady.

The jurist described Prof. Salman as a "subsisting pride" to womanhood and a relentless community developer, who attained the pinnacle of her career, despite several cultural challenges, without causing or constituting any form of injury to other societal responsibilities expected of her, particularly in her roles as a wife and mother.

Justice Saleeman added that she was not surprised about the glowing career and steady progression the University don was recording in her chosen profession, stating that the Special Recognition Award she was given was simply a further acknowledgement of the initial "proclamation" of the Emir of Ilorin and Chairman, Kwara State Council of Chiefs, Alhaji Ibrahim Sulu-Gambari (CFR), that the educationist is and would remain the undisputable Leader of Ilorin women-folk in the academic arena.

Also speaking at the event, the Chairman of the occasion, Prof. AbdulRasaq Alada, a former Dean of Student Affairs, University of Ibadan, rejoiced with Prof. (Mrs) Salman for the recognition conferred on her by her community of birth. He expressed the conviction that the award would certainly spur her to offer greater services to the development of the community and propel others who are or may be so privileged to always remember to give back to their roots.

In his goodwill message, the immediate past Vice-Chancellor of the University of Ilorin, Prof. AbdulGaniyu Ambali (OON), who attended the event with his wife, Dr. (Mrs) Taiwo Ambali, commended the Awardee for being a consistent pride to Ilorin Emirate community, the University of Ilorin community and womanhood.

Welcoming guests to the event, the President of the Pakata Patriots, Ilorin, Mallam Shehu Aliyu, disclosed that his organization decided to confer her first Special Recognition Award on Prof.(Mrs) Salman because of the community's appreciations of the several efforts the Unilorin don has made towards the development of her ancestral community as a model mother, an accomplished educationist and as a great mentor, whose activities and attainments had significantly reduced the rate of female drop-out in schools at all levels in Ilorin and its environs.

He also thanked members of the academic staff of the Faculty of Education, University of Ilorin, and the University community at large, for finding Prof.(Mrs) Salman, who he described as a priceless daughter of Pakata, worthy of being elected unopposed as the Dean of the Faculty of Education of the Nigeria's most sought-after University. In her acceptance speech, Prof. (Mrs) Salman thanked the Pakata community and the Association, in particular, for the honour done her. She assured them that she would continue to contribute her quota to community development as she also gave assurances that she would not do anything that would spoil the glittering image of her profession, family as well as that of the Pakata community.

Among those who graced the event, which held at the Pakata Multi-Purpose Hall, were the immediate past Deputy Vice-Chancellor (Management Services),University of Ilorin, Prof. Adedayo Yusuf Abdulkareem; the Chairman of the University of Ilorin Chapter of the Academic Staff Union of Universities (ASUU),Dr. Usman Adebimpe Raheem; the Director, Counseling and Human Development Centre, University of Ilorin, Dr AbdulRasaq Oniye; the Deputy Director, SWIES, University of Ilorin, Mr. K. S. Abdulsalam; as well as the University Estate Officer, Mr. Sahid Baba.
